In the year 2025, the industry size of mobile CT scanners is evaluated at USD 8.32 billion.
The mobile CT scanners market size was valued at USD 7.7 billion in 2024 and is set to exceed USD 14.34 billion by 2037, registering over 4.9% CAGR during the forecast period i.e., between 2025-2037. Growing adoption of advanced imaging technology, the rising prevalence of chronic diseases will boost the market growth.
North America industry is predicted to dominate majority revenue share of 35% by 2037, impelled by prevalence of cardiovascular diseases, such as coronary artery disease (CAD).
